Output 83a614dfb8099f46609fa113b91d0dc9068d1eeb8d546901839c2cab1fee5bce:1

value
1053057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a68a5e63ddc4e4840c854dc7d64deb25906a1c1 OP_EQUAL
address
371rUk5SsFj6aq7MEPiMPJkb5qZf9kbLWY
transaction
83a614dfb8099f46609fa113b91d0dc9068d1eeb8d546901839c2cab1fee5bce
spent
true